The creators behind the Naya Create split keyboard have launched a new modular input system centered around the Naya Connect keyboard, now funding on Kickstarter. Unlike traditional mechanical keyboards, this system prioritizes customization through magnetic snap-on modules that transform the peripheral into a highly adaptable workstation controller.

Built around an 85-key low-profile mechanical keyboard with RGB backlighting and hot-swappable switches, the aluminum chassis serves as the foundation for expansion. Users can attach specialized modules to either side through magnetic connectors, with each accessory drawing power and communicating data through the physical connection. For standalone operation, modules feature Bluetooth connectivity independent of the main keyboard.

Key modular components include:

  • 6-Key Module: Adds an extra column of programmable keys for macros or shortcuts
  • Multipad: A 24-key grid (4x6) functioning as a numpad or custom macro panel
  • Dock Module: Base unit housing interchangeable input devices with four additional keys

The Dock module accepts four swappable input devices:

  1. Touch: Capacitive touchpad with gesture support
  2. Track: Precision trackball with adjustable DPI
  3. Tune: Rotary encoder dial for scrolling, zooming, or parameter adjustment
  4. Float: 6DoF (six degrees of freedom) controller for 3D modeling and CAD applications

Pricing reflects the modular approach, with the base keyboard starting at $119 during the Kickstarter Super Early Bird phase (expected retail: $189). Add-ons range from $49 for the 6-key module to $179 for the Float controller. Bundles combine components at discounted rates, like the $219 package including keyboard, dock, and touchpad module.

Developers and power users gain significant flexibility in physical configuration. The Bluetooth capability allows placing modules anywhere on a desk, while the magnetic attachment system enables quick reconfiguration. For example:

  • Attach a trackball and multipad to the right side for graphics work
  • Position a dial module on the left for audio/video editing
  • Use a standalone dock with trackball as a compact travel controller

This modular approach addresses common workspace limitations: users can scale their setup based on specific tasks without redundant peripherals. The system supports QMK/VIA firmware customization, allowing deep reprogramming of keys and modules. For mobile developers and cross-platform users, Bluetooth connectivity ensures compatibility across Windows, macOS, Linux, iOS, and Android devices.

Production timelines target December 2024 delivery for backers. As with all crowdfunded hardware, potential adopters should evaluate the project's prototyping progress and manufacturing risks before committing.
